The Respiratory Tract
Nasal CavityConditions the
air to be received by the other parts of the respiratory tract
Epiglottis
Covers the opening of the wind pipe when swallowing
Nasopharynx
Oropharynx
LaryngopharynxPharynxPart of the digestive and respiratory system
Important in vocalization
Larynx
Houses vocal cords
“Voice box”
Connects the pharynx and larynx to the lungs
Trachea
Bronchi
Contain ciliated cells
Produce mucus
BronchiolesSend air to the inside of the lungs
Connect to the alveoli
Alveoli
Where gas exchange with the blood takes place
